Second, about cultural integration and independence.

As a festival culture, it belongs to the cultural category, so we should discuss festivals from the concept of culture. "Foreign Festival" is a western culture. Whether we want foreign festivals or not is a question of whether we want western culture.

As a part of human civilization, culture has always been cosmopolitan and multi-ethnic. Our China culture, including "traditional culture", is also the fusion of many cultures. During the Eastern Han Dynasty, we introduced Buddhism from the "Western Heaven", which made the philosophy (metaphysics) in the Wei and Jin Dynasties melt into pessimism and karma, thus enriching our philosophical thoughts. It was not until the Tang Dynasty that we completed the integration of Confucianism, Buddhism and Taoism that the Tang Dynasty prospered. At the end of the Yuan Dynasty and the beginning of the Ming Dynasty, we introduced Christianity, and modern science and technology such as mathematics, physics and chemistry were introduced to China with missionaries, which led to our modern science and technology today. In the early Qing Dynasty, Emperor Kangxi was far-sighted, allowing Catholicism to build a church in Beijing, and wrote a big plaque for it. During this period, we introduced more advanced western culture, which led to the prosperity of Kanggan.

The author believes that culture is a process of "transformation". Culture needs to be enriched and developed, which is the need of people and the need of culture's own progress. If you don't pay attention to people's needs, how can you talk about people-oriented? The attitude towards foreign festivals is manifested in the attitude towards human needs and the attitude towards cultural development.
